#f7a0fe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f7a0fe is composed of 96.9% red, 62.7%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 37%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 295.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 81.2%. #f7a0f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ef41fd.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

Shades and Tints of #f7a0fe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#feee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f7a0fe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d1ccd2 is the less saturated color, while #f7a0fe is the most saturated one.
